Determining pulses per 100 meters
 
When calibrating the wheel sensor with the 100m method, you determine the number of pulses received by the sensor over a distance of 100 meters.
To make sure that the wheel sensor functions correctly, at least 185 pulses must be received every 100 meters.
When the number of pulses is known, Spraylight can calculate the actual speed.
 
 
 
Preconditions
 
 
þ
Wheel sensor is mounted.
þ
All wheel sensor magnets are fully functional.
þ
A distance of 100m has been measured and marked. The distance must correspond to the field conditions. It should therefore lead over a meadow or a field.
þ
The tractor with connected machine is ready for a 100m drive and is at the start of the marked distance.
1.
Make sure that all preconditions are fulfilled!
2.
Switch to the WHEEL PULSES screen:
 Radimpulse
The following screen appears:
 
3.
 Ampel - Start calibration.
4.
The following function icons appear:
 OK - Stop calibration.
 ESC - Abort calibration.
5.
Drive the previously measured 100m distance and stop at the end.
During the drive, the currently determined pulses are displayed.
6.
 OK - Stop calibration.
7.
 ESC - Exit the screen.
You have calibrated the wheel sensor.
